Sıhhiye is an underground station on the M1 line of the Ankara Metro in Çankaya, Ankara.[1] The station is located beneath Atatürk Boulevard at its intersection with Celal Bayar Boulevard. Connection to TCDD Taşımacılık train service at Yenişehir is available. Sıhhiye was opened on 29 December 1997 along with the M1 line.[2]
